Acura TL 2009  Owners Manual Using any non-Honda brake f luid can 
cause corrosion and decrease the lif e
of the system. Have the brake
system f lushed and ref illed with
Honda Heavy Duty Brake Fluid
DOT 3 as soon as possible.
